This page offers help on our live multi-stream video player for the BBC Sport Website and is restricted to UK users only. If you are experiencing difficulties with the service please look at the information below for guidance with the most common issues.
The live video is frequently interrupted by buffering Viewing the video requires a broadband internet connection, and a speed of at least 1Mbps is required for the high-quality option. While we have tried to ensure the live video coverage works for as many people as possible, some computers may struggle to display the video alongside the live updating text and statistics in the page. This may lead to the video stuttering when the text or statistics animate in your browser. If you are watching in high-quality reverting to the standard-quality video streams should help with this. Why can't I see the high-quality video option? You will need version 9.0.115.0 or above of Flash to play the live high-quality video streams. Full system requirements for embedded video on the BBC Sport website can be found in our general help pages. Why can't I see any live video? Live video coverage of sporting events, such as Wimbledon and Formula 1, are only available to users inside the UK because of rights restrictions. If you are inside the UK but cannot see the video, please follow the instructions in our general help pages.
